WoW 2.3 live, USEng server/client. r46856/r55401 (only difference between them is the TOC "## Interface: 20300" change in the latter). Do a scan with all categories selected. Sometime between being halfway and 2/3 of the way through the categories, the following error occurs:
"KC_Items-1.0.38138\\KC_Items.lua:234: attempt to index local 'link' (a nil value)"
This error repeats over 20 times before the scan finishes. Scanned a second time on another character after relogging; same error occurs after halfway through the scan.
Still have to test to see if the scans are being recorded properly or not with that error being thrown up (with a new saved variables file; am using an old one from before the patch). Also will be seeing exactly in which category the error is first thrown up in.
KC_Items-1.0.38138\\KC_Items.lua:234: attempt to index local 'link' (a nil value)\n\n. 26 repeats.
This has been happening regularly during AH scans in WoW 2.3 live. I have refrained from bumping the thread, but am doing now three weeks after the first report because I'm tired of continually running into this bug :-\.
Happening regularly as in not 100% of the time. Something around 50% of the time. From the evidence seen so far, its bugging out on one or more of the new items types introduced in WoW 2.3 that may not always be up for sale in the AH.
Have yet to hang around staring at it during a scan when the error has appeared to see which item categories its happening in. Its definitely not at the start of the Weapons category, though ;). Every time I've had the spare time to stare at a full scan, it completes without problems. After those scans where I do have time to stare at it, immediately repeating a scan won't induce an error. Presumably because a new item type KC_Items bugs out on hasn't been put up in the AH yet.
